Who is Kanae Minato?

Kanae Minato is a Japanese author who has taken the mystery and thriller world by storm. Born in 1973, she didn't start out as a novelist. Before diving into writing, she taught high school. This experience gave her a unique insight into the minds and lives of teenagers, which she often explores in her books.

Minato's breakthrough came with her debut novel, Confessions (告白, Kokuhaku), published in 2008. This book was a massive hit, winning the Japanese Booksellers Award and later being adapted into a critically acclaimed film. Confessions is told through the eyes of several characters, each offering their perspective on a shocking crime. This multi-narrative approach is a signature style of Minato, allowing her to create complex and morally ambiguous stories. Her work often delves into themes of revenge, guilt, and the ripple effects of crime on individuals and communities. She doesn't shy away from exploring the darker aspects of human behavior, making her novels both thrilling and thought-provoking. Her writing style is characterized by its intricate plotting, psychological depth, and exploration of complex social issues. Minato's novels frequently feature multiple narrators, each offering their unique perspective on the central mystery. This narrative technique allows her to create a multifaceted and nuanced portrayal of the events, keeping readers guessing until the very end. Beyond Confessions, Minato has written numerous other successful novels, including Penance (贖罪, Shokuzai), Reverse (リバース, Ribāsu), and The Night Ferry (夜行観覧車, Yakō Kanran-sha). Each of these books showcases her talent for crafting suspenseful and emotionally resonant stories. Her impact on the literary world has been significant, both in Japan and internationally, with her works being translated into multiple languages and adapted into films and television series.
